Title: Effects of Anoxemia on Cardiovascular System

Anoxemia, a condition where the body lacks oxygen, can have significant effects on the cardiovascular system. When oxygen supply to the heart and blood vessels is reduced, it can lead to a number of symptoms and complications.

In severe cases, anoxemia can lead to shock and even death. The condition is often caused by a lack of oxygen due to poor blood flow or a decrease in oxygen levels in the blood. This can be due to various factors such as heart disease, lung disease, lack of oxygen in the environment, or other conditions that affect blood flow and oxygen transport.

In the cardiovascular system, anoxemia can lead to irregular heartbeat, decreased blood pressure, and other symptoms such as fatigue, shortness of breath, and weakness. If left untreated, anoxemia can lead to more severe symptoms and complications such as stroke, heart attack, and kidney failure.

Fortunately, anoxemia can be treated effectively with oxygen therapy and other appropriate interventions. Oxygen therapy provides oxygen directly to the tissues, helping to improve oxygen supply and reduce symptoms. Other interventions may include medications, surgery, or lifestyle changes to address the underlying causes of anoxemia.

By understanding the effects of anoxemia on the cardiovascular system and implementing appropriate treatment strategies, patients can reduce the risk of developing severe symptoms and complications.
